Myron P. Medcalf of the Star-Tribune is reporting that Gophers’ forward Royce White has signed a “financial agreement” with Iowa State University.
↵White, the winner of Minnesota’s “Mr. Basketball” award in 2009 and a former Gopher ran into a litany of off-the-court troubles during his freshman season at the U of M, and left the Gophers’ team midway through the second semester. That latter part means that he is ineligible to accept any sort of scholarship for this season. He’s also academically ineligible.
↵White never played a game for the Gophers due to legal troubles and other difficulties. Coach Tubby Smith has not had any comment on the situation as of this point in time.
